首页 > 生活常识 >

那怎么打开啊能让jsp文件直接显示在浏览器上吗

2025-11-13 11:07:31

问题描述:

那怎么打开啊能让jsp文件直接显示在浏览器上吗,真的急需帮助,求回复!

最佳答案

推荐答案

2025-11-13 11:07:31

那怎么打开啊能让jsp文件直接显示在浏览器上吗】JSP(Java Server Pages)是一种用于开发动态网页的技术,它本身并不是一个可以直接在浏览器中打开的静态文件。很多用户在尝试打开JSP文件时会遇到“无法显示”或“下载”的问题,这是因为JSP需要服务器环境来执行和渲染。

以下是关于如何让JSP文件在浏览器中正确显示的总结与对比表格:

一、JSP文件的基本特性

特性 说明
静态内容 JSP可以包含HTML、CSS等静态内容
动态内容 使用Java代码片段生成动态内容
服务器端执行 JSP必须在支持JSP的服务器上运行,如Tomcat、Jetty等
不可直接打开 浏览器无法直接解析JSP文件,需通过服务器处理

二、为什么不能直接在浏览器中打开JSP?

原因 说明
JSP不是纯HTML 浏览器不识别JSP标签和Java代码
需要编译 JSP文件会被Web容器编译为Servlet后再执行
依赖服务器 必须有支持JSP的服务器环境(如Tomcat)
无预览功能 浏览器不会自动将JSP转换为HTML展示

三、正确打开JSP文件的方法

方法 步骤 说明
使用本地服务器(如Tomcat) 安装Tomcat,将JSP文件放入webapps目录,启动服务并访问 需要配置服务器环境
在IDE中运行 如Eclipse、IntelliJ IDEA,内置服务器支持 方便调试和测试
使用在线工具(部分平台) 一些在线IDE支持上传和运行JSP文件 但可能不稳定或有限制
转换为HTML(仅限静态内容) 手动提取HTML部分,删除JSP标签 无法保留动态功能

四、常见错误与解决方法

错误现象 可能原因 解决方法
文件被下载而不是显示 未配置服务器或路径错误 检查服务器配置和URL路径
页面空白 JSP代码有错误或未正确执行 查看服务器日志,检查JSP语法
404错误 文件路径不正确 确认JSP文件位置及访问地址
编译错误 Java代码有语法错误 检查JSP中的Java代码逻辑

五、总结

JSP文件不能像HTML一样直接在浏览器中打开,因为它本质上是服务器端脚本。若想查看JSP的效果,必须通过支持JSP的服务器环境进行运行。建议使用本地服务器(如Tomcat)进行开发和测试,同时确保JSP代码没有错误,以避免页面无法正常显示的问题。

降低AI率小技巧:

- 使用口语化表达,避免过于技术化的术语堆砌

- 加入实际操作建议和常见问题分析

- 用表格形式整理信息,增强可读性

- 引导读者根据自身情况选择合适的解决方案

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。